Ana (my almost 4 year old daughter) and I go to Caribou Coffee together on dates. Do you ever wish you could make time stand still?

Ana is in a precious "why?" phase. Everything I say results in "Why Daddy?" The situation vexes me. When I say "I need a drink," I'm not comfortable with someone hitting me in the shins and saying "Why do you need a drink, Daddy? Is that your special drink?"

There are some memories which will certainly live with me forever. Each day this week, I've gone to Caribou with my daughter. She is especially excited because she gets to go somewhere with just Daddy - there's five of us now....the blog didn't mention it but my wife and I had another kid....back to the story of Ana and Daddy - we go to Caribou, I order the largest goddamn coffee they have (newborn at home) and Ana predictably orders the BlueBerry muffin. Then we sit at a table (and I put away my BlackBerry) - she gets to pick whatever table she wants - and we chit chat. Her legs dangle over the chair, too short to touch the floor, and she starts asking me questions: why do cars have wheels? Why are muffins good? Why are you so big? Why is Sam funny? Why is Caribou better than Starbucks?

And I'm happy. There's no place I'd rather be. Simplistic topics are important to her. I'm important to her. Heaven is here.
